当前位置:首页 > 综合资讯 > 正文
黑狐家游戏

对象存储解决方案怎么写好,构建高效对象存储解决方案,策略与实践

对象存储解决方案怎么写好,构建高效对象存储解决方案,策略与实践

构建高效对象存储解决方案,需关注策略与实践。明确存储需求,选择合适的存储架构;优化数据分布,提高访问速度;确保数据安全与可靠性,采用备份与容灾机制;监控与优化系统性能,...

构建高效对象存储解决方案,需关注策略与实践。明确存储需求,选择合适的存储架构;优化数据分布,提高访问速度;确保数据安全与可靠性,采用备份与容灾机制;监控与优化系统性能,实现可持续发展。

随着互联网技术的飞速发展,数据量呈爆炸式增长,传统的文件存储方式已无法满足企业对海量数据存储的需求,对象存储作为一种新型存储技术,以其分布式、高扩展性、低成本等优势,成为当前数据存储的热门选择,本文将详细介绍如何构建一个高效的对象存储解决方案,并探讨相关策略与实践。

对象存储解决方案概述

1、对象存储基本概念

对象存储(Object Storage)是一种基于文件系统的分布式存储技术,它将数据以对象的形式存储,每个对象由唯一标识符(ID)、元数据(Metadata)和实际数据组成,对象存储系统通常由存储节点、存储网络和存储管理平台组成。

2、对象存储解决方案的优势

对象存储解决方案怎么写好,构建高效对象存储解决方案,策略与实践

(1)分布式存储:对象存储采用分布式存储架构,可以有效提高数据存储的可靠性和可用性。

(2)高扩展性:对象存储系统可以方便地扩展存储容量,满足企业对海量数据存储的需求。

(3)低成本:对象存储采用廉价的存储设备,降低了企业的存储成本。

(4)高性能:对象存储系统具有高性能的数据读写能力,可以满足企业对数据访问速度的要求。

构建对象存储解决方案的策略

1、确定存储需求

在构建对象存储解决方案之前,首先要明确企业的存储需求,包括数据量、数据类型、访问频率、可靠性要求等,根据需求选择合适的存储系统,如公有云、私有云或混合云。

2、选择合适的存储技术

(1)分布式文件系统:如HDFS、Ceph等,适用于大规模数据存储。

(2)分布式对象存储:如OpenStack Swift、Ceph Object Storage等,适用于海量数据存储。

(3)文件存储:如NFS、iSCSI等,适用于传统文件存储场景。

3、设计存储架构

(1)存储节点:选择合适的存储节点,如高性能服务器、SSD存储等。

对象存储解决方案怎么写好,构建高效对象存储解决方案,策略与实践

(2)存储网络:采用高速、可靠的存储网络,如10Gbps、40Gbps以太网。

(3)存储管理平台:选择功能完善、易于管理的存储管理平台,如OpenStack、Ceph等。

4、确保数据安全

(1)数据备份:定期进行数据备份,确保数据不丢失。

(2)数据加密:对敏感数据进行加密存储,保障数据安全。

(3)访问控制:采用访问控制策略,限制非法访问。

5、持续优化

(1)性能监控:实时监控存储系统性能,及时发现并解决潜在问题。

(2)自动化运维:实现存储系统的自动化运维,降低人工成本。

(3)技术更新:关注存储技术发展趋势,及时更新存储系统。

对象存储解决方案实践

1、部署OpenStack Swift

(1)准备存储节点:选择高性能服务器,安装OpenStack Swift。

对象存储解决方案怎么写好,构建高效对象存储解决方案,策略与实践

(2)配置存储网络:搭建高速、可靠的存储网络。

(3)部署OpenStack Swift:安装OpenStack Swift组件,包括Object Storage、Proxy Server等。

(4)配置存储节点:将存储节点配置为OpenStack Swift的存储节点。

(5)测试存储系统:验证存储系统的性能、可靠性和安全性。

2、部署Ceph Object Storage

(1)准备存储节点:选择高性能服务器,安装Ceph。

(2)配置存储网络:搭建高速、可靠的存储网络。

(3)部署Ceph:安装Ceph组件,包括OSD、Mon等。

(4)配置存储节点:将存储节点配置为Ceph Object Storage的存储节点。

(5)测试存储系统:验证存储系统的性能、可靠性和安全性。

构建高效的对象存储解决方案需要综合考虑存储需求、存储技术、存储架构、数据安全等因素,本文介绍了构建对象存储解决方案的策略与实践,旨在帮助企业实现数据存储的优化与升级,随着技术的不断发展,对象存储将在数据存储领域发挥越来越重要的作用。

黑狐家游戏

发表评论

最新文章